香港云服务器集群实战:从零部署到高可用架构指南

在全球化业务和跨境流量增长的背景下,很多站长与企业开始选择在香港部署云服务器集群,以兼顾中国大陆用户的访问速度与海外节点的连通性。本文将以实战角度讲解从零部署到构建高可用架构的关键步骤与技术要点,适合有一定运维或开发背景的读者参考与落地实施。

引言:为什么选择香港部署云服务器集群

香港作为亚太网络枢纽,具有优良的国际带宽和低延迟的优势。对于需要同时服务大陆与海外用户的站点,选择香港服务器可以在访问速度与合规成本之间取得平衡。相比之下,美国服务器在跨太平洋延迟上占优,适合美洲用户;而日本服务器、韩国服务器、新加坡服务器则更适合覆盖东亚或东南亚区域。部署在香港的云环境通常也更便于做多节点复制与全球负载均衡。

架构设计与核心原理

构建高可用集群的目标是实现无单点故障、可扩展、易恢复。常见组件包括负载均衡层、应用层、数据库层、缓存与持久化存储、监控与备份。

网络与边界设计

  • 私有网络(VPC):将集群节点放入隔离的私有网络,启用子网划分、路由表与安全组策略。
  • 弹性公网 IP 与弹性负载均衡(ELB/ALB):外部流量进入 ELB,再分发至私有子网内的应用节点,结合健康检查实现故障转移。
  • Anycast 与 CDN:对于静态内容,结合 CDN(根据业务可选择全球或中国大陆/香港节点),减少源站压力和跨境带宽。

负载均衡与高可用实现

  • 四层/七层负载均衡:应用层可采用 Nginx 或 HAProxy 做七层负载均衡和反向代理,TCP 层可用 L4 设备或云厂商 ELB。
  • Keepalived + HAProxy:通过 VRRP 实现主备切换,保证内部负载均衡器的高可用。
  • 会话保持与无状态设计:尽量使应用无状态(session 存储在 Redis 或共享存储),便于横向扩展。

数据层的高可用策略

  • 主从/主主复制:MySQL 可采用主从 + MHA 或 GTID 实现热备与快速主备切换;对于写强场景,可引入分库分表或使用分布式数据库。
  • 分布式数据库与共识协议:对于强一致性需求,可考虑 TiDB、CockroachDB 等分布式数据库。
  • 缓存与持久化:Redis 做读写分离与哨兵(Sentinel)或 Redis Cluster 提供高可用;对象存储(如 S3 兼容)用于静态文件持久化。

部署实战步骤(从零开始)

下面按顺序给出一套实战化的部署流程与关键命令或配置要点,示例以 Linux 环境为主。

1. 规划与准备

  • 容量评估:估算峰值并发、带宽、IOPS、存储需求;预留弹性伸缩策略。
  • 节点选择:按角色选择合适配置的香港云服务器节点(CPU、内存、网络带宽、SSD 类型)。
  • 域名与 DNS 策略:使用全球 DNS 服务并配置健康检查与地理路由,若需在国内备案同时使用海外节点,做好域名解析与备案规划。

2. 搭建基础组件

  • 私有网络搭建:创建 VPC、子网、路由与安全组,放通必要端口(例如 80/443、3306、6379、SSH)。
  • 部署负载均衡:启用云厂商 ELB 或在两台云服务器上部署 Keepalived+HAProxy,示例 keepalived.conf 中配置 VRRP 接口与虚拟 IP。
  • 自动化与镜像:使用 IaC(Terraform/Ansible)管理镜像与配置,保证环境一致性与可重复部署。

3. 应用与服务部署

  • 容器化或直接部署:推荐使用 Docker 或 Kubernetes(K8s)进行容器编排,便于弹性扩缩。对小型项目,Docker Compose 也可快速上线。
  • 服务发现与配置中心:在微服务架构中使用 Consul、etcd 或 Kubernetes 原生 Service 进行服务发现与配置管理。
  • CI/CD:搭建 Jenkins/GitLab CI,将代码变更自动化部署到香港云服务器集群。

4. 数据同步与备份

  • 数据库备份策略:定期全量与增量备份,备份文件存储至异地对象存储;测试恢复演练。
  • 跨区域容灾:将关键备份或从库部署在其他地区(例如 新加坡服务器、美国VPS、香港VPS)实现异地容灾,节约成本同时提高可用性。

5. 监控、日志与告警

  • 监控:Prometheus + Grafana 采集指标,覆盖主机、网络、数据库、应用。
  • 日志集中化:ELK/EFK 或云日志服务集中收集与检索日志,方便排查。
  • 自动化告警:基于阈值与异常检测触发告警(短信/邮件/钉钉),并配置自动化恢复脚本。

应用场景与优势对比

不同地区服务器在应用场景上各有侧重:

  • 香港服务器:适合服务中国大陆与国际市场的中短延迟需求,适合电商、内容分发、跨境 SaaS。
  • 美国服务器/美国VPS:面向北美用户与多云备份,适合媒体分发、分析计算等大流量场景。
  • 日本/韩国/新加坡服务器:面向东亚/东南亚市场,延迟更低,适合游戏、实时通信等对延迟敏感的应用。
  • 香港VPS:成本较低、部署快捷,适合中小型站点和开发测试环境,但在高并发和高可用场景建议选择云服务器集群。

选购建议与成本控制

在选购香港云服务器与相关产品时,建议结合以下维度决策:

  • 带宽与峰值流量:按峰值评估带宽并考虑 CDN 缓存降低公共出口费用。
  • 存储与 IO 性能:数据库与缓存节点优先选择高 IOPS 的 SSD。
  • 高可用 SLA:核对云厂商的 SLA 和可用区(AZ)隔离能力,跨 AZ 部署提升容灾能力。
  • 安全合规:根据业务性质选择合适的防火墙、WAF 与 DDoS 防护方案,海外服务器选择也要关注数据主权与隐私合规。
  • 成本优化:使用按需 + 预留实例混合策略,测试环境使用低成本 VPS,生产环境使用云服务器并启用自动伸缩。

常见故障与排查要点

  • 网络抖动:检查链路质量、丢包、MTU 等,必要时使用 MTR 路由追踪。
  • 数据库延迟:查看慢查询、锁等待、磁盘 IO,使用诊断工具(Percona Toolkit、pt-deadlock)辅助定位。
  • 应用性能瓶颈:通过 APM 追踪请求链路,识别服务调用热点,优化代码或加入缓存。

总结

构建一套可靠的香港云服务器集群需要在网络设计、负载均衡、数据层高可用、监控与自动化方面做足功课。结合容器化、分布式数据库与成熟的监控告警体系,可以在兼顾性能与成本的前提下实现高可用和易运维的生产环境。对于面向国内外用户的业务,香港节点往往是一个平衡延迟与带宽成本的优选,但在覆盖美洲或东南亚时,也应考虑美国服务器、日本服务器、韩国服务器或新加坡服务器作为补充。

若需要快速在香港上搭建云服务器和高可用集群,可以参考并试用后浪云的香港云服务器产品,了解具体规格与可用区配置:香港云服务器 - 后浪云

THE END